ALGAE SCOPE


Equipped with solid scientific data and local biomass, we partner with industries to enable the design and production of bio-based energy such as bioethanol, and bioproducts, including organic alternatives to replace chemical fertilisers and plastic.

ENVIROMENTAL IMPACT
ONE HECTARE ALGAE FARM
CO2 ABSORPTION
One hectare algae farm can absorb 6.65 tons of CO2 per day

WATER TREATMENT
Grows more effectively
in polluted environment,
cleans and filters water

BIO PRODUCTS
Reduces Co2 emissions and plastic pollution.
Use of biodiesel reduces emissions by 70% in comparison to current conventional solutions

MARINE LIFE
Attracts fish and contributes to biodiversity
